Trump gala shooter pleads not guilty to assassination attempt charges

Cole Allen, accused of attempting to assassinate Donald Trump at a White House gala, has pleaded not guilty to all charges. The charges include attempted assassination, assault on a federal officer, and firearms offenses. Allen's defense team is seeking to disqualify prosecutors who were present at the event, arguing they could be considered potential victims. AI
